So here’s the lore, which is brand new btw: basically my culture believes that every child born in their village is blessed (or cursed, as the case may be) by one of 3 gods/goddesses. You determine which god and which blessing it is by finding a strange mark or blemish on the baby at their birth. For example, a mark on the shoulder is a gift of victory in battle bestowed by the god of Strength. A mark on the back is to bestow bad luck enemies, and is also from the god of strength. Heterochromia, as another example, is the gift of foresight from the goddess of Wisdom. The third god is the most unpredictable and receiving a mark from him is very rare. Sometimes he curses children with a mark on the neck, meaning premature death. Other times he gives a streak of white in the hair, which gives the ability to astral project, communicate with ghosts, or summon demons. This is what Kit has.
The best way to destroy someone’s power or gift is to cut out the blemish. This is a tactic that enemies will often use. I’m giving Pirr heterochromia which is why he eventually loses an eye (or maybe he’s only wearing an eyepatch to trick you into thinking he’s lost an eye). Many others without power will have scars where their mark was cut out.
